First 5 Rolls
Recently I bought a Leica M6 TTL and a 35mm Summicron ASPH lens. I did this because I had become slightly bored shooting digital and I wanted to try something new, something I wasn't good at. I wanted to be a novice again. This gallery is pulled from the few times I didn't screw up while shooting my first 5 rolls through the camera. After years of being able to shoot at f/1.2 and ISO 5600 it is jarring to be presented with real limitations. It is, however, those limitations that excite me and keep me coming back and loading another roll. I hope to look back on the photos on day and laugh about all I didn't know, but I present them here, sheepishly proud.
